What Really Happens During a Dental Checkup in Miami
The clinical part of a dental checkup in Miami can feel calm and clear when you know each step. Here is a simple breakdown:
1) Digital X-rays or 3D scan, as needed
These are like snapshots of your teeth and bone. They help us spot tiny problems before they turn into big ones. Digital systems are quick and precise.
2) Gentle gum and tooth examination
We look for cavities, check old fillings, and measure gum health. Think of it like a close inspection of each tile and grout line in a shower. We are looking for early signs of wear, not judging how often you floss.
3) Professional cleaning and polish
The hygienist removes soft plaque and hard tartar, then polishes your teeth. A lot of people say it feels like a careful pressure washing of delicate tiles, followed by a smooth buffing so everything feels clean and fresh.
4) Bite and jaw assessment
We check how your teeth come together and how your jaw moves. This can help with clenching, grinding, or jaw fatigue.

Same-Day Solutions with Smart Digital Technology
One big reason a dental checkup in Miami can be done in one calm visit is digital technology. Intraoral scanners often replace goopy impressions. Instead of biting into a tray of thick material, we glide a small camera around your mouth and build a 3D model on the screen.
Same-day dentistry often looks like this:
Quick digital scan of your teeth
On-screen design of a crown or restoration
Milling unit in the office shaping the piece while you relax
You might read, check messages, or just close your eyes while the machine creates your custom crown. Then we try it in, adjust the fit, and bond it in place. In one visit, a cracked or worn tooth can be protected again with a natural look.
